Wales will be playing their final friendly fixture before the European Championships against Sweden in Stockholm on Sunday 5th June.
Ahead of the fixture FSF Cymru have produced a comprehensive guide to the Swedish capital, the Friends Arena as well as detailing the support they’ll be offering to travelling fans.
